William Brooks Gully, 89 years old, a resident of Denham Springs, Louisiana passed away on October 31, 2025 surrounded by his loving family. He was born on November 17, 1935 to Opal Milling Gully and Retus Melvin Gully in Philadelphia, Mississippi. He was a lifelong member of First Baptist Church of Denham Springs. He was a graduate of Denham Springs High School; he worked and retired from Gulf States Utility/Entergy after 30 plus years. He proudly served in the United States Navy. He loved watching LSU sports and traveling. He was a loving and devoted husband, father, grandfather and brother.
